Market Sizing, Growth Estimates, and CAGR Projections

As of 2023, the South Korean speaker driver market is estimated to generate approximately USD 1.2 billion in revenue, with a volume of around 150 million units annually. This valuation considers the proliferation of consumer electronics, automotive infotainment systems, and smart home devices, which collectively fuel demand for high-quality speaker drivers.

Assuming a conservative compound annual growth rate (CAGR) of 6.5% over the next five years, driven by technological innovation and expanding application domains, the market is projected to reach approximately USD 1.65 billion by 2028. Volume-wise, this translates to roughly 210 million units annually, reflecting increased adoption and diversification of speaker driver applications.

Market Ecosystem & Operational Framework

Product Categories & Key Stakeholders

  • Product Types: Dynamic drivers, balanced drivers, planar magnetic drivers, electrostatic drivers, and hybrid configurations.
  • Stakeholders: Raw material suppliers (magnet materials, polymers), OEMs (original equipment manufacturers), ODMs (original design manufacturers), distribution channels, and end-users.

Demand-Supply Framework & Market Operation

The supply chain begins with raw material sourcing—particularly rare-earth magnets, voice coil wire, and damping materials—followed by manufacturing, which involves precision assembly and quality control. Distribution channels include direct OEM supply, third-party distributors, and online marketplaces. End-users span consumer electronics firms, automotive manufacturers, and custom audio system integrators.

Value Chain & Revenue Models

The value chain emphasizes high-margin R&D, precision manufacturing, and after-sales services. Revenue streams derive from component sales, licensing of proprietary driver technologies, and lifecycle services such as calibration, replacement, and system upgrades. The lifecycle of a speaker driver typically spans 3–5 years, with opportunities for upgrades and remanufacturing.

Cost Structures, Pricing Strategies, and Investment Patterns

Raw material costs, especially rare-earth magnets and high-performance polymers, constitute approximately 40–50% of total manufacturing expenses. Labor, automation, and R&D account for the remaining share. Pricing strategies vary from premium high-fidelity drivers targeting audiophile segments to cost-optimized drivers for mass-market applications.

Capital investments are focused on automation, material R&D, and testing infrastructure. Operating margins typically range between 10–15%, with high-end drivers commanding premium pricing due to technological complexity.

Adoption Trends & Real-World Use Cases

  • Consumer Electronics: Smartphones and wireless earbuds increasingly demand miniaturized, high-fidelity drivers. For example, flagship smartphones incorporate advanced balanced armature drivers for superior sound quality.
  • Automotive: Infotainment systems in EVs leverage high-power, low-distortion drivers to enhance user experience, with some models integrating 20+ drivers per vehicle for immersive sound.
  • Smart Home Devices: Voice assistants and smart speakers require drivers optimized for voice clarity and energy efficiency, often integrated with AI for adaptive sound delivery.

Competitive Landscape & Strategic Focus

  • Global Leaders: Companies like Knowles Electronics, TDK Corporation, and Murata Manufacturing dominate high-end driver segments, emphasizing innovation, patent portfolios, and strategic acquisitions.
  • Regional Players: South Korean firms such as Samsung Electro-Mechanics and LG Innotek focus on integration with their broader electronics and automotive portfolios, emphasizing cost leadership and rapid innovation.
  • Strategic Focus Areas: Innovation through materials and miniaturization, expanding into new application domains, forming strategic alliances, and investing in sustainable manufacturing are key priorities.
